Davinia Taylor has opened up about her decision to leave the infamous Primrose Hill Set, a group that dominated the Britpop era with their wild parties. The heiress, now 47, says she has no regrets about turning her back on the lifestyle that once involved heavy drinking and late-night revelry with the likes of Kate Moss, Sadie Frost, and the Gallagher brothers.
In a candid interview, Taylor explained that her turning point came after having her son. She realised that being hungover while caring for a child was not enjoyable, prompting her to quit alcohol at age 30. 'I was drinking, I was knackered, had a hangover. I think everyone was in their 20s,' she said, adding that many of her friends continue to drink but are 'in the grey area' of problem drinking.
Taylor, who was married to David Beckham's best friend Dave Gardner, now credits a healthy diet and her natural supplements brand, WillPowders, for her youthful appearance. She claims to have the biological age of a 20-year-old, despite being nearly 50. 'Alcohol is a neurotoxin, which makes you feel depressed,' she noted.
The Primrose Hill Set recently reunited at an Oasis concert at Wembley Stadium, with Sadie Frost, Meg Mathews, and Kate Moss in attendance. However, it is unclear whether Taylor joined them. The group remains in contact, but Taylor's life is now far removed from the chaotic days of her twenties.
